Output 9379931ed935523e507490396bc43d86a14ef58be44f02f728d1ea51a5459fca:41

value
1185773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a101c1527c77587a2c350329b56237e06b528fe OP_EQUAL
address
38SdE4UDaHm7J2Yj5zAvdQ2YmsLNFRuGWK
transaction
9379931ed935523e507490396bc43d86a14ef58be44f02f728d1ea51a5459fca
spent
true